  • 🇻🇳 While exploring Hai Phong for the last few days, I happened to notice one special Chinese restaurant called "大姐水饺“ - Big Sister Dumpings - written in giant Chinese characters. I was somewhat skeptical. I've had a lot of Chinese food in Vietnam, and it's often a big letdown. Still, I wanted to give it a try. Little did I know I'd end up finding the best, most authentic northeastern (东北) Chinese food I've ever had outside of China. Not only that, I got to speak in Mandarin with the staff there - some Vietnamese, some Chinese. They shocked me even more when they switched to English and started talking. This may have been the most linguistically-diverse restaurant I've ever visited in northern Vietnam. A fun one for sure. Hope you enjoy!
    The address of the restaurant is: 12 Văn Cao, Đằng Giang, Ngô Quyền, Hải Phòng, Vietnam. Definitely visit if you're in Hai Phong!
